Transaction 94dd9562261df6aa65b406d06b6ab9742cf03dea5a3fac94222e1149ad646835
1 Input
1 Output
-
94dd9562261df6aa65b406d06b6ab9742cf03dea5a3fac94222e1149ad646835:0
- value
- 1648788
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6e594aff750e0f38a31d8969f46e15a31e61f749 OP_EQUAL
- address
- 3BkVDq2Cfj4wiAXwRNYTwJE3erJYLaiDmw